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
084423 78620 72210229
70399131 2892047597 63
70399131 2892047597 63
6347790688 353 9062740288 382693 338
All about undefined
Interested in learning more?
70399131 2892047597 63
6347790688 353 9062740288 382693 338
See more
360506 310584
430254746 68642 8360
See more
72903 79062392
5824 42030438642 70158
See more